	body {
		background: #254326 url(../imagens/fundo.jpg) center top;
	}
	
	.fundoBarrinha {
		background:url(../imagens/fundoBarra.png) center top repeat-y;
		margin-left:-490px;
		position:absolute;
		height: 1193px;
		width:25px;
		left: 50%;
	}
	
	.base1 {
		background:url(../imagens/fundoBase1.jpg) center top repeat-y;
		margin-left:-422px;
		position:absolute;
		margin-top: 50px;
		height: 1063px;
		width: 844px;
		left: 50%;
	}
	
	.base1 .top {
		background:url(../imagens/topBase1.jpg) center top;
		width: 844px;
		height: 8px;
	}
	
	.base1 .bottom {
		background:url(../imagens/bottomBase1.jpg) center top;
		width: 844px;
		height: 9px;
		margin-top: 1050px;
	}
	
	.flashPrincipal {
		margin-left: -465px;
		position: absolute;
		margin-top: 18px;
		height: 1084px;
		width: 916px;
		left: 50%;
	}
	
	.linkHome {
		background: url(../imagens/antiBug.png);
		margin-left: -100px;
		position: absolute;
		margin-top: 18px;
		height: 170px;
		width: 200px;
		left: 50%;
	}
	
	.linkHome a {
		height: 170px;
		width: 200px;
		float: left;
	}
	
	.rodaPe {
		margin-left: -312px;
		margin-top: 1132px;
		text-align: center;
		position: absolute;
		line-height: 23px;
		color: #FFFFFF;
		width: 600px;
		left: 50%;
	}
	
	.rodaPe a{
		color: #FFFFFF;
	}
	
	.menu {
		background: url(../imagens/menu.png);
		margin-left: -370px;
		position: absolute;
		margin-top: 405px;
		height: 15px;
		width: 740px;
		left: 50%;
	}
	
	.menu a {
		margin-left: 10px;
		height: 15px;
		width: 71px;
		float: left;
	}
	
	a.menu_institucional {
		margin-left: 0px;
	}
	a.menu_exportacao {
		width: 61px;
	}
	a.menu_mercado_interno {
		width: 86px;
	}
	a.menu_acoes_sociais {
		width: 70px;
	}
	a.menu_meio_ambiente {
		width: 74px;
	}
	a.menu_sessao_infantil {
		width: 80px;
	}
	a.menu_news {
		width: 25px;
	}
	a.menu_contato {
		width: 43px;
	}
	a.menu_receitas {
		width: 44px;
	}
	a.menu_trabalhe_conosco {
		width: 95px;
	}
	
	.logoConteudo {
		position: absolute;
		left: 50%;
		margin-top: 455px;
		margin-left: -400px;
	}
	
	/******************************************************************************************************************************/
	/* Menus */
	.menuInterno {
		background: url(../imagens/menu/menuInstitucional.png);
		position: absolute;
		margin-top: 475px;
		height: 17px;
		width: 567px;
		left: 50%;
		margin-left: -212px;
	}
	
	.institucionalLink1 {
		margin-top: 3px;
		height: 10px;
		width: 66px;
		float: left;
	}

	.institucionalLink2 {
		margin-left: 10px;
		height: 16px;
		width: 116px;
		float: left;
	}

	.institucionalLink3 {
		margin-left: 10px;
		height: 13px;
		width: 176px;
		float: left;
	}

	.institucionalLink4 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 52px;
		float: left;
	}

	.institucionalLink5 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 117px;
		float: left;
	}

	.menuInternoMeioAmbiente {
		background: url(../imagens/menu/menuMeioAmbiente.png);
		position: absolute;
		margin-top: 475px;
		height: 17px;
		width: 531px;
		left: 50%;
		margin-left: -176px;
	}
	
	.meioAmbienteLink1 {
		margin-top: 3px;
		height: 10px;
		width: 91px;
		float: left;
	}
	
	.meioAmbienteLink2 {
		margin-left: 10px;
		height: 13px;
		width: 109px;
		float: left;
	}

	.meioAmbienteLink3 {
		margin-left: 9px;
		margin-top: 3px;
		height: 10px;
		width: 89px;
		float: left;
	}

	.meioAmbienteLink4 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 165px;
		float: left;
	}

	.meioAmbienteLink5 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 38px;
		float: left;
	}

	.menuInternoSociais {
		  background: url("../imagens/menu/menuSocial.png") repeat scroll 0 0 transparent;
    height: 17px;
    left: 50%;
    margin-left: -205px;
    margin-top: 475px;
    position: absolute;
    width: 561px;
	}
	
	.sociaisLink1 {
		margin-top: 3px;
		height: 10px;
		width: 116px;
		float: left;
	}

	.sociaisLink2 {
		margin-left: 9px;
		margin-top: 0px;
		height: 13px;
		width: 98px;
		float: left;
	}

	.sociaisLink3 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 24px;
		float: left;
	}

	.sociaisLink4 {
		margin-left: 9px;
		margin-top: 3px;
		height: 10px;
		width: 31px;
		float: left;
	}

	.sociaisLink5 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 41px;
		float: left;
	}
	.sociaisLink6 {
		
    float: left;
    height: 10px;
    margin-left: 10px;
    margin-top: 3px;
    width: 96px;
	}
	
	.sociaisLink7 {
		
    float: left;
    height: 10px;
    margin-left: 10px;
    margin-top: 3px;
    width: 96px;
	}

	.menuInternoMercadoInterno {
		background: url(../imagens/menu/menuMercadoInterno.png);
		position: absolute;
		margin-top: 475px;
		height: 17px;
		width: 304px;
		left: 50%;
		margin-left: 51px;
	}
	
	.mercadoInternoLink1 {
		margin-top: 2px;
		height: 10px;
		width: 118px;
		float: left;
	}

	.mercadoInternoLink2 {
		margin-left: 10px;
		margin-top: 2px;
		height: 10px;
		width: 89px;
		float: left;
	}

	.mercadoInternoLink3 {
		margin-left: 10px;
		margin-top: 2px;
		height: 10px;
		width: 77px;
		float: left;
	}

	.menuInternoExportacao {
		background: url(../imagens/menu/menuExportacao.png);
		position: absolute;
		margin-top: 475px;
		height: 17px;
		width: 250px;
		left: 50%;
		margin-left: 121px;
	}
	
	.exportacaoLink1 {
		margin-top: 0px;
		height: 13px;
		width: 41px;
		float: left;
	}

	.exportacaoLink2 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 78px;
		float: left;
	}

	.exportacaoLink3 {
		margin-left: 9px;
		margin-top: 3px;
		height: 10px;
		width: 62px;
		float: left;
	}

	.exportacaoLink4 {
		margin-left: 9px;
		margin-top: 3px;
		height: 10px;
		width: 82px;
		float: left;
	}

	.exportacaoLink5 {
		margin-left: 10px;
		margin-top: 3px;
		height: 10px;
		width: 40px;
		float: left;
	}

	.menuCortes {
		background-image:url(../imagens/menu/menuCortes.png);
		margin-left: 30px;
		margin-top: 30px;
		height: 190px;
		width: 74px;
	}
	
	.cortesLink1 {
		height: 10px;
		width: 32px;
		float: left;
	}
	
	.cortesLink2 {
		margin-left: 1px;
		margin-top: 20px;
		height: 10px;
		width: 45px;
		float: left;
	}
	
	.cortesLink3 {
		margin-top: 20px;
		height: 10px;
		width: 51px;
		float: left;
	}
	
	.cortesLink4 {
		margin-top: 20px;
		height: 10px;
		width: 48px;
		float: left;
	}
	
	.cortesLink5 {
		margin-top: 20px;
		height: 10px;
		width: 74px;
		float: left;
	}
	
	.cortesLink6 {
		margin-left: 1px;
		margin-top: 20px;
		height: 10px;
		width: 71px;
		float: left;
	}
	
	.cortesLink7 {
		margin-left: 1px;
		margin-top: 17px;
		height: 13px;
		width: 45px;
		float: left;
	}
	
	.cortesLink8 {
		margin-left: 1px;
		margin-top: 20px;
		height: 10px;
		width: 33px;
		float: left;
	}
	
	
	/* FIM MENUS*/
	
	
	.tituloTexto {
		font-weight: bold;
		font-size: 14px;
		color: #1a301b;
	}
	
	.fotoHome {
		margin-left: -375px;
		position: absolute;
		margin-top: 510px;
		left: 50%;
	}
	
	.textoFotoHome {
		margin-left: -375px;
		position: absolute;
		margin-top: 770px;
		left: 50%;
	}
	
	.textoFotoHome a {
		font-size: 9px;
		color: #000000;
	}
	
	.fundoMercadoInterno {
		background: url(../imagens/mercadoInternoFundo.png);
		margin-left: -5px;
		position: absolute;
		margin-top: 510px;
		height: 263px;
		width: 362px;
		left: 50%;
	}
	
	.setaEsquerdaMercadoInterno {
		background: url(../imagens/setaEsquerda.png);
		margin-left: 285px;
		position: absolute;
		margin-top: 610px;
		cursor: pointer;
		height: 54px;
		width: 54px;
		left: 50%;
	}
	
	.setaDireitaMercadoInterno {
		background: url(../imagens/setaDireita.png);
		position: absolute;
		margin-left: 10px;
		margin-top: 610px;
		cursor: pointer;
		height: 54px;
		width: 54px;
		left: 50%;
	}
	
	.fotoHomeMercadoInterno {
		margin-left: -335px;
		position: absolute;
		margin-top: 550px;
		left: 50%;
	}
	
	.textoHomeMercadoInterno {
		text-align: justify;
		margin-left: -350px;
		position: absolute;
		margin-top: 700px;
		overflow: hidden;
		font-size: 11px;
		height: 225px;
		width: 380px;
		left: 50%;
		z-index: 101;
	}
	
	.fotoHome1 {
		background: url(../imagens/fotoHome1.png);
		margin-left: -450px;
		position: absolute;
		margin-top: 630px;
		height: 200px;
		width: 228px;
		left: 50%;
		z-index: 100;
	}
	
	.fotoHome2 {
		background: url(../imagens/fotoHome2.png);
		position: absolute;
		margin-left: 280px;
		margin-top: 635px;
		height: 198px;
		width: 210px;
		left: 50%;
		z-index: 100;
	}
	
	.language {
		background-image: url(../imagens/bandeira.png);
		margin-left: 410px;
		position: absolute;
		margin-top: 230px; /*230px / 500px*/
		height: 126px;
		width: 50px;
		left: 50%;
	}
	
	.languageEN {
		background-image: url(../imagens/bandeiraEN.png);
		margin-left: 410px;
		position: absolute;
		margin-top: 230px;
		height: 126px;
		width: 50px;
		left: 50%;
	}
	
	.bandeiraLink {
		height: 126px;
		width: 50px;
		float: left;
	}
	
	/* Pagina de Produtos */
	.browse_left {
		background: url(../imagens/setaDireita.png);
		margin-left: -370px;
		position: absolute;
		margin-top: 610px;
		height: 54px;
		width: 54px;
		left: 50%;
		z-index: 110;
		cursor: pointer;
	}
	
	.browse_right {
		background: url(../imagens/setaEsquerda.png);
		margin-left: 310px;
		position: absolute;
		margin-top: 610px;
		height: 54px;
		width: 54px;
		left: 50%;
		z-index: 110;
		cursor: pointer;
	}

	.browse_left3 {
		background: url(../imagens/setaDireita.png);
		margin-left: -140px;
		position: absolute;
		margin-top: 610px;
		height: 54px;
		width: 54px;
		left: 50%;
		z-index: 110;
		cursor: pointer;
	}
	
	.browse_right3 {
		background: url(../imagens/setaEsquerda.png);
		margin-left: 310px;
		position: absolute;
		margin-top: 610px;
		height: 54px;
		width: 54px;
		left: 50%;
		z-index: 110;
		cursor: pointer;
	}

	div.scrollableFundo {
		background-color: #FFFFFF;
		margin-left: -380px;
		position: absolute;
		margin-top: 515px;
		overflow:hidden;
		height: 270px;
		width: 760px;
		left: 50%;
	}

	div.scrollable {
		background-color: #FFFFFF;
		margin-left: -290px;
		position: absolute;
		margin-top: 515px;
		overflow:hidden;
		height: 270px;
		width: 582px;
		left: 50%;
	} 
	 
	/* 
		root element for scrollable items. Must be absolutely positioned 
		and it should have a extremely large width to accomodate scrollable items. 
		it's enough that you set width and height for the root element and 
		not for this element. 
	*/ 
	div.scrollable div.items { 
		/* this cannot be too large */ 
		width:20000em; 
		position:absolute;
		margin-top: 10px;
	} 
	 
	/* 
		a single item. must be floated in horizontal scrolling. 
		typically, this element is the one that *you* will style 
		the most. 
	*/ 
	div.scrollable div.items { 
		float:left; 
	}
	 
	/* you may want to setup some decorations to active the item */ 
	div.items div.active { 
		border:1px inset #ccc; 
		background-color:#fff; 
	}
	
	
	
	/* Pagina de Mercado Interno */
	div.scrollable2 {
		background-color: #FFFFFF;
		margin-left: 80px;
		position: absolute;
		margin-top: 515px;
		overflow:hidden;
		height: 250px;
		width: 194px;
		left: 50%;
	} 

	div.scrollable2 div.items2 { 
		/* this cannot be too large */ 
		width:20000em; 
		position:absolute;
		margin-top: 10px;
	} 
	 
	/* 
		a single item. must be floated in horizontal scrolling. 
		typically, this element is the one that *you* will style 
		the most. 
	*/ 
	div.scrollable2 div.items2 div { 
		float:left; 
	} 
	 
	/* you may want to setup some decorations to active the item */ 
	div.items2 div.active { 
		border:1px inset #ccc; 
		background-color:#fff; 
	}
	
	.conteinerProdutos {
		text-align: center;
		font-weight: bold;
		font-size: 12px;
		color: #250000;
		height: 270px;
		width: 194px;
		float:left;
	}
	
	.conteinerProdutos div {
		vertical-align: middle;
		display: table-cell;
		height: 245px;
	}

	.textoHomeFull {
		text-align: left;
		margin-left: -370px;
		position: absolute;
		margin-top: 510px;
		overflow: hidden;
		font-size: 12px;
		height: 270px;
		width: 700px;
		left: 50%;
		z-index: 101;
	}

	/* ROLAGEM */
	.textoHome {
		text-align: justify;
		margin-left: -50px;
		position: absolute;
		margin-top: 510px;
		overflow: hidden;
		font-size: 12px;
		height: 270px;
		width: 380px;
		left: 50%;
		z-index: 101;
	}

	#extra_controls, #scrollbar { 
		display:block; /* initially display:none; to hide from incapable */
	}
	
	div#scrollbar { 
	  position: absolute;
	  margin-left: 335px;
	  margin-top: 510px;
	  font-size:1px;  /* so no gap or misplacement due to image vertical alignment */
	  height: 270px;
	  z-index: 105;
	  width: 20px;
	  left: 50%;
	}
	 
	div#track { 
	  position:absolute;
	  background: #FFF;
	  height:230px;
	  width: 18px;
	  left: 1px;
	  top: 20px;
	}
	
	div#dragBar {
	  background-color:#968477;
	  position:absolute;
	  height: 20px;
	  width: 16px;
	  left: 1px;
	  top: 1px;
	}
	
	div#up { position:absolute; left:0; top:0; }  
	div#down { position:absolute; left:0; bottom:0; }

	.textoHomeMenu {
		text-align: justify;
		margin-left: -370px;
		position: absolute;
		margin-top: 520px;
		overflow: hidden;
		font-size: 12px;
		height: 260px;
		width: 280px;
		left: 50%;
		z-index: 101;
	}

	#extra_controls2, #scrollbar2 { 
		display:block; /* initially display:none; to hide from incapable */
	}
	
	div#scrollbar2 { 
	  position: absolute;
	  margin-left: -90px;
	  margin-top: 520px;
	  font-size:1px;  /* so no gap or misplacement due to image vertical alignment */
	  height: 260px;
	  z-index: 105;
	  width: 20px;
	  left: 50%;
	}
	 
	div#track2 { 
	  position:absolute;
	  background: #FFF;
	  height:230px;
	  width: 18px;
	  left: 1px;
	  top: 20px;
	}
	
	div#dragBar2 {
	  background-color:#968477;
	  position:absolute;
	  height: 20px;
	  width: 16px;
	  left: 1px;
	  top: 1px;
	}
	
	.twitter{
		float:right;
		margin-right: -132px;
	}
	
	.twitter2{
		float:right;
		margin-right: -132px;
	}
	
	.porco{
	 float: left;
    margin: 185px 0 0 45px;
    position: absolute;
	}
	
	.facebook{
		float: right;
    margin-right: -96px;
	}
